Potential drawbacks include dependence on a gas line and electricity for some features. Venting is also necessary, though typically less complex than wood-burning systems. We address these considerations during our consultation for your Georgia home.
Many gas fireplace inserts in Georgia offer battery backup or standing pilot light options, allowing them to function during power outages. This ensures you can still enjoy warmth and ambiance in your South Fulton home when the electricity is unavailable.
With proper maintenance, a gas fireplace insert can last 15-20 years or more. Regular servicing is crucial for optimal performance and longevity. This makes it a cost-effective and reliable heating solution for your Georgia home.
